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57096 381 96 976
5662 59331
5662 59331
33233399 618382 468991589 971547
All about undefined
Interested in learning more?
5662 59331
33233399 618382 468991589 971547
See more
78790 09110755 5477
05533538437 82 9129784 4015 6551
See more
439 240465
69 47136 39538
See more